Being a sportscaster would have suited actor Will Farrell quite well if he had not developed a love for the big screen. In college, where he studied sports information, Farrell was the sportscaster on a weekly TV show. On graduating from the University of Southern California, he went for acting classes and realized that his future lay not in sportscasting, but in acting. He began his career by joining the comedy group The Groundlings. Recogniztion came with Staurday Night series. Farrells' amazing talent to impersonate others made him the greatest Saturday Night cast member. The most remembered, perhaps, is his onscreen potraiture of George Bush which earned him an Emmy nomination. He left Saturday Night in 2002 and since then, he has appeared in many films.
